VertiGina

Bordeaux is home to France’s most vertiginous urban climbing site: a 33-meter-high structure built on silos…

Located at the entrance to the Bassins à flot, in the Bacalan district, the eight Renaissance silos once belonged to Huilerie Franco-Coloniale. Bought out in the 1970s, this company employed up to 300 people and produced up to 45 million bottles of oil a year. Today, access to the hotel is via two of these silos, a fine example of rehabilitated industrial heritage. This climbing project fits perfectly into the heart of the Bassins à flot, a district recognized by UNESCO for its industrial heritage.

The historic sports association UCPA has opened this huge complex to offer sports and leisure activities for all ages and tastes. The aim is to support the general public in the practice of climbing, golf, padel and squash.

Far from being reserved for climbing enthusiasts, this area is designed to be accessible to as many people as possible. Qualified instructors will guide participants on this vertical adventure on routes rated from 4a to 7c. The site offers single-rope routes, auto reels for solo climbers and dihedral (two walls forming a 90-degree angle).

Whether you’re a beginner or an experienced climber, there’s something for everyone. Several route heights are available: 8 metres, 12 metres, 16 metres, 20 metres and 25 metres.

The most daring can tackle one of the 20 routes peaking at 33 meters, or even chain them together to simulate multi-pitch climbing. Guaranteed 360 degree view at the top.
